WebApr 25, 2024 · A Range of Small Integers Are Singletons in Python Actually, in order to save time and memory costs, Python always pre-loads all the small integers in the range of [-5, 256]. When a new... WebWhen you need to optimize the input parameters for a function, scipy.optimize contains a number of useful methods for optimizing different kinds of functions: minimize_scalar() …
3 Facts of the Integer Caching in Python by Yang Zhou - Medium
WebJul 7, 2024 · Math Function Optimization with Python Very often it is necessary to calculate some practical examples for optimizing the parameters of a particular model in … WebPython caches small integers, which are integers between -5 and 256. These numbers are used so frequently that it’s better for performance to already have these objects available. So these integers will be assigned at … improve balance and flexibility
Python Examples of scipy.optimize.minimize - ProgramCreek.com
WebApr 20, 2024 · PuLP — a Python library for linear optimization There are many libraries in the Python ecosystem for this kind of optimization problems. PuLP is an open-source linear programming (LP) package which largely uses Python syntax and comes packaged with many industry-standard solvers. WebFeb 15, 2024 · python3 Type the following command: list (range (1, 10)) You should see the following output: [1, 2, 3, 4, 5, 6, 7, 8, 9] Wait, wasn’t our range from 1 to 10? Where’s the 10? That’s where it gets a bit tricky. You see 1 is our start but the very definition of stop is the integer before the sequence is to end. Python comes with a lot of batteries included. You can writehigh-quality, efficient code, but it’s hard to beat the underlying libraries. These have been optimized and are tested rigorously (like your code, no doubt). Read thelistof the built-ins, and check if you’re duplicating any of this functionality in your code. See more When you’re working in Python, loops are common. You’ve probably come across list comprehensions before. They’re a concise and speedy way to create new lists. For example, let’s say you wanted to find the cubes of all … See more Python 2 used the functions range() and xrange() to iterate over loops. The first of these functions stored all the numbers in the range in memory and got linearly large as the range did. The … See more When you startedlearning Python, you probably got advice to import all the modules you’re using at the start of your program. Maybe you still sort these alphabetically. This approach makes it easier to keep track of … See more The previous tip hints at a general pattern for optimization—namely, that it’s better to use generators where possible. These allow you to return an … See more improve balance sheet